Applicants must meet the following English language requirement & Academic Entry Requirements
- Minimum Oxford ELLT score of 4, with no component below 3, or IELTS 5.0, with no component below 4.5, or an equivalent English language qualification.
- Applicants must have successfully completed Year 12 of secondary school, or hold an equivalent qualification such as:
- GCE A Levels: Final grades of 1 C and 1 D in two academic subjects
- International Baccalaureate (IB): Minimum 22 points
- WAEC: Minimum C6 average in five academic subjects
- Student would be required to undertake interviews conducted by University of West of England Bristol. Only success candidates would be given an offer
